The Role
You will be expected to achieve high standards of quality, in line with targeted levels of output whilst working safely and maintaining full product traceability. You will be working as part of a team and you are expected to contribute to improving any working processes.
The main tasks of the role are outlined below:
First off and Patrol Inspection
First article inspection reports
Final view inspection of completed assemblies prior to despatch
Manually handle weights up to 25 kg
Use computer equipment for data purposes
To record and maintain inspection and test records
Support the QA team and assist with internal audits
Liaise with Production Managers and Quality on corrective and preventive action
Contribute in a team working environment
Maintain safe and clean working environment by complying with procedures, rules and regulations
Observe and practice the 5S principles

Scope
The ability to support Production and assist the Quality team to establish a 'right first time' philosophy throughout the organisation is critical to this post. The essential elements of this role are; to always engage in production activities; take full responsibility for component inspection and eliminate waste wherever possible. All production processes, whether large or small, require elements of inspection and testing is carried out to specified requirements that have been agreed. Inspectors will be responsible for declaring that a product is not safe or is not of the specified quality.

Experience
Ability to demonstrate competent use of general equipment i.e. Verniers, Micrometers, Bowers etc is essential to fulfil this role
Prior knowledge and experience of valve assembly, inspection and manufacturing would be advantageous
Experience in inspection of Milling, Turning and Welding disciplines
Experience of using CMM Operations and Faro arm
Experience of Tessa scan would be advantageous
Experience of NDT testing would be advantageous
